In ethane, rotation about the C–C single bond gives different conformations:

Staggered conformation:

The hydrogen atoms on one carbon are maximally separated from those on the other carbon. This

minimizes torsional strain, making it the lowest-energy and most stable conformation.

Eclipsed conformation:

Hydrogen atoms overlap, causing maximum torsional strain, so it is least stable.

Skew is an intermediate arrangement and less stable than staggered.

Thus, the most stable conformation is the staggered form.
